Who makes the blanket of roses for the Kentucky Derby?

The Kroger Company has been crafting the garland for the Kentucky Derby since 1987. After taking over the duties from the Kingsley Walker florist, Kroger began constructing the prestigious garland in one of its local stores for the public to view on Derby Eve.

How much do horse owners make for winning the Kentucky Derby?

$1.86 million
The purse for the 2022 Kentucky Derby is $3 million, with $1.86 million of that going to the winning horse’s owner (and 10%, or $186,000, to the winning jockey). The remaining purse is shared among the second- through fifth-place finishers.

How much does it cost to enter a horse in the Kentucky Derby?

The largest number of nominees to the Triple Crown was 460 in 2007 and 2008. Before 1986, the largest number of Kentucky Derby nominees was 432 in 1981; the smallest, 32, in 1913. The early nomination fee has been $600 from the start. The late nomination has been $6,000 since 1994.
